Porch tile installation involves placing durable, attractive tiles on outdoor porch surfaces to enhance both the appearance and functionality of the space. This service typically includes preparing the existing surface, ensuring it is level and clean, and then carefully laying the tiles with proper adhesive and grout. The process may also involve sealing the tiles to protect against weather elements, making the porch more resistant to moisture, freezing temperatures, and daily wear. Professional installers focus on creating a smooth, even surface that adds value and curb appeal to a home’s exterior.
This service helps address common problems such as cracked or uneven porch surfaces, water damage, and deterioration caused by exposure to the elements. Over time, porches can develop loose or broken tiles, leading to safety hazards and unsightly appearances. Replacing or repairing porch tiles can prevent further damage and extend the lifespan of the outdoor area. Additionally, installing new tiles can update the look of a porch, making it more inviting and stylish, especially when choosing modern or decorative tile options.

The overview below groups typical Porch Tile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Snohomish County,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tile repairs or small installation projects in Snohomish County range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and materials involved.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a section of damaged or outdated porch tiles usually costs between $600-$1,500. Local contractors often handle these mid-sized jobs efficiently within this range, though larger or more complex partial replacements can cost more.
Full Tile Replacement - Complete removal and installation of new porch tiles typically ranges from $1,500-$3,500. Many full replacements land in this range, especially for standard-sized porches, but larger or intricate designs can push costs higher.
Full Porch Remodel - Extensive projects involving complete porch tile overhaul, including prep work and finishing, can reach $4,000-$8,000 or more. These larger, more complex projects are less common but represent the upper tier of typical costs for comprehensive upgrades in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of porch tiles can local contractors install? Local contractors typically install a variety of porch tiles including ceramic, porcelain, stone, and concrete options to suit different styles and durability needs.
How do professionals prepare a porch surface for tile installation? Contractors usually start by cleaning the surface thoroughly, repairing any damage, and ensuring it is level and stable before laying new tiles.
Are there specific porch tile materials that are more weather-resistant? Yes, materials like porcelain and natural stone are often chosen for their weather-resistant properties suitable for outdoor porches.
What steps are involved in the porch tile installation process? The process generally includes surface preparation, layout planning, applying adhesive, setting tiles, and grouting for a finished look.
